Asperin is 60.00% carbon, 4.48% hydrogen and 35.53% oxygen. What is the emperical formula for aspirin?
Answer:
We consider 100 g of this sample. There are
60.00 g of C : atomic weight = 12.011 g/mol
60.00 / 12.011 = 4.995 moles C
4.48 g of H : atomic mass = 1.00794 g/mol
4.48 g / 1.00794 = 4.445 moles H
35.53 g of O : atomic mass = 15.9994 g/mol
35.53 g / 15.9994 = 2.221 moles O
We divide each number for the smallest
4.995 / 2.221 = 2.25 C
4.445 / 2.221 = 2.00 H
2.221 / 2.221 = 1 O
The empirical formula is C2H2O
Almost there Dr. A.
2.25 C, 2H, 1O now find a multiplier taht will mke these whole numbers (what about 4)
C9H8O4 is the empirical formula (its also the actual formula)
